1028 List Sorting (25 分)
Excel can sort records according to any column. Now you are supposed to imitate this function.
Input Specification:
Each input file contains one test case. For each case, the first line contains two integers N (≤105) and C, where N is the number of records and C is the column that you are supposed to sort the records with. Then N lines follow, each contains a record of a student. A student's record consists of his or her distinct ID (a 6-digit number), name (a string with no more than 8 characters without space), and grade (an integer between 0 and 100, inclusive).
Output Specification:
For each test case, output the sorting result in N lines. That is, if C = 1 then the records must be sorted in increasing order according to ID's; if C = 2 then the records must be sorted in non-decreasing order according to names; and if C = 3 then the records must be sorted in non-decreasing order according to grades. If there are several students who have the same name or grade, they must be sorted according to their ID's in increasing order.
Sample Input 1:
3 1
000007 James 85
000010 Amy 90
000001 Zoe 60
Sample Output 1:
000001 Zoe 60
000007 James 85
000010 Amy 90
Sample Input 2:
4 2
000007 James 85
000010 Amy 90
000001 Zoe 60
000002 James 98
Sample Output 2:
000010 Amy 90
000002 James 98
000007 James 85
000001 Zoe 60
Sample Input 3:
4 3
000007 James 85
000010 Amy 90
000001 Zoe 60
000002 James 90
Sample Output 3:
000001 Zoe 60
000007 James 85
000002 James 90
000010 Amy 90
题型分类:排序
题目大意:给出学生的id、姓名和成绩,对选中的列进行排序
解题思路:用switch来控制对哪一列进行排序
#include <cstdio>
#include <algorithm>
#include <cstring>
using namespace std;
const int maxn = 100010;
typedef struct {
int id;
char name[10];
int grade;
}student;
student stu[maxn];
bool cmpId(student a, student b);
bool cmpName(student a, student b);
bool cmpGrade(student a, student b);
int main(int argc, char** argv) {
int N, C;
scanf("%d %d", &N, &C);
for(int i = 0; i < N; i++){
scanf("%d %s %d", &stu[i].id, stu[i].name, &stu[i].grade);
}
switch(C){
case 1:{
sort(stu, stu + N, cmpId);
break;
}
case 2:{
sort(stu, stu + N, cmpName);
break;
}
case 3:{
sort(stu, stu + N, cmpGrade);
break;
}
}
for(int i = 0; i < N; i++){
printf("%06d %s %d\n", stu[i].id, stu[i].name, stu[i].grade);
}
return 0;
}
bool cmpId(student a, student b){
return a.id < b.id;
}
bool cmpName(student a, student b){
if(strcmp(a.name, b.name) != 0) return strcmp(a.name, b.name) < 0;
else return a.id < b.id;
}
bool cmpGrade(student a, student b){
if(a.grade != b.grade) return a.grade < b.grade;
else return a.id < b.id;
}
